Executive summary:

Due to the observed instability of the test item in water methods for determination of water solubility described in the guidelines (OECD 105) are considered not applicable. Therefore, water solubility of the test item is estimated using visual determination approach.

The final test was performed with the following concentrations of the test item in water: 10, 25, and 50 g/L. The solutions were completely dissolved after 20 minutes. Three hours after dissolving the test item there was small amount of undissolved test item visible in solution with concentration of 50.3 g/L. Two other solutions, 10.4 and 25.4 g/L were still clear and no test item particles were visible.

Conclusion of the experiment was that solubility of the test item in water at room temperature (22° C) is at least 25.4 g/L.
